Cemetery fence installation services involve the design, placement, and construction of fencing around burial grounds or memorial sites. These services typically include selecting appropriate fencing materials, preparing the site, and ensuring the fence is securely installed to provide a respectful boundary. The installation process may also involve customizing fencing styles to match the aesthetic preferences of the property owner or the cemetery’s standards, ensuring a dignified and cohesive appearance. Local contractors often handle the entire process, coordinating with property owners to meet specific requirements and preferences.
One of the primary problems cemetery fence installation services address is the need for clear delineation of burial plots or memorial areas. Proper fencing helps prevent accidental intrusion, vandalism, or disturbance of gravesites, maintaining a respectful environment. Additionally, fences can serve as a protective barrier against animals or unauthorized access, helping to preserve the integrity of the site. These services also assist in defining property boundaries, which can be especially important for cemeteries or memorial gardens that cover large or complex plots of land.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for cemetery fence installation typically ranges from $15 to $50 per linear foot, depending on the type of fencing chosen. For example, basic chain-link fences may be on the lower end, while ornate wrought iron fences tend to be more expensive. Material prices can significantly influence the overall project cost.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ing cemetery fences generally fall between $10 and $30 per linear foot. The total labor fee depends on the fence complexity, terrain, and local labor rates. More intricate or custom installations may increase labor expenses.
Permitting and Regulations - Permitting fees and compliance requirements can add $100 to $500 to the overall cost, varying by location. Some areas require permits for fence installation, which may involve additional inspections or adherence to specific guidelines. Local regulations influence the final expenses.
Additional Services - Extra services such as site preparation, concrete footings, or decorative elements can range from $200 to $1,000 or more.
